W3: Discussion Forum Find an example of a rational function that has no vertical or horizontal asymptotes or holes. Make sure your p(a ) and q(x ) are polynomial functions. No constant functions or radical functions. The denominator, q( ), must contain a variable for it to be considered a rational function. [Hint: It should be easy to find one that has no horizontal or slant asymptotes just from the definitions. The hardest part will be finding one that has no vertical asymptotes. The easiest way to do this is to have a polynomial in the denominator, that when set equal to zero, has no real solutions.] Subscribe
